   	<dc:description>The relevance of our definition for sensitivity in refractometric sensing, being the relative change in the transmittance
of a certain output channel of an optical device over the change in the refractive index of the probed
material, is discussed. It is compared to one based on spectral shift per refractive index unit change. Further, there
is discussion on how group delay and sensitivity are interrelated and can be converted into each other and which
physical quantities are relevant for high sensitivity. As a by-product of the theory presented, a general expression
relating group delay and the ratio of the time-averaged optical energy and the input power is presented.</dc:description>
